Democrats push for new witnesses for impeachment trial
Senator Chuck Schumer has presented new evidence that shows the Trump administration put a hold on military aid to Ukraine shortly after President Trump’s July phone call with the Ukrainian president. The revelation is one more reason why Democrats are arguing for witnesses in a Senate trial. Chip Reid reports. Source

Boeing CEO Dennis Muilenburg resigns
Boeing fired its CEO, Dennis Muilenburg, who has been front and center as the company’s reputation and bottom line were damaged by two deadly crashes. Kris Van Cleave reports. Source
